Bill Gottlieb

Bill Gottlieb has spent his lifetime learning and writing about health—and helping millions of Americans achieve their health goals. For 20 years, Bill worked for America’s leading health and wellness publisher, Rodale, Inc. -- first as an editor of Prevention Magazine, then managing editor of Prevention Magazine Health Books, and eventually executive editor. He later spent a number of vey successful years as editor-in-chief of Rodale Books, including Prevention Magazine Health Books.  Now a freelance writer/editor and book packager, he has written or been the driving force behind 13 health books that have sold more than 2 million copies, including the bestselling Alternative Cures.

 

He is also a Certified Health Coach trained at the Institute for Integrative Nutrition.

Finally Hopeful: The Personalized, Whole-Body Plan to Find and Fix the Root Causes of Your Depression

Major depression affects more than 21 million American adults and 3.7 million of our youth each year. And yet, the current one-size-fits-all medical model for psychiatric treatment of depression doesn’t work for a significant portion of patients. In Finally Hopeful, functional psychiatrist Dr. James Greenblatt offers a new model of treatment acknowledging that depression is not “all in your head,” but in your body; it’s a complex mental and physical condition, influenced by nutrient intake and absorption, body chemistry, metabolism, genetics, hormones, food sensitivities, stressful life events, social support, and many other factors.


Dr. Greenblatt’s unique guide acknowledges that depression has many causes and often requires a customized range of therapies, both drug and non-drug. Finally Hopeful makes this whole-body approach available to everyone, delivering real hope and relief.​

Healing Spices: How to Use 50 Everyday and Exotic Spices to Boost Health and Beat Disease

​Breakthrough scientific research tells us that spices aren't just taste enhancers, they're powerful disease busters.  Even more than herbs, fruits, and vegetables, they’re loaded with anti-oxidants and phytonutrients. The simple addition of spices to our diets can take on some of the most troublesome and common health conditions we encounter.  Studies of dietary patterns around the world confirm that spice-consuming populations have the lowest incidence of such life-threatening illnesses such as heart disease, cancer, diabetes, and Alzheimer's. Healing Spices offers an overview of the fascinating history of spices, looks in-depth at 50 different spices and their particular curative qualities, guides the reader in buying, storing and preparing spices, features recipes to help add more spices to an ordinary diet, offers extensive suggestions for creating myriad spice combinations in the form of condiments, mixes, pastes, rubs and marinades, provides an easy reference to match the right spice to a specific health issue, and provides a resource list for buying spices and spice-related apparatus.

The Every Other Day Diet: The Diet That Lets You Eat All You Want (Half the Time) and Keep the Weight Off

(and Krista Varady, Ph.D.)

Every other day – Feast Day -- you can eat anything you want and as much as you want.  And on alternate days –Diet Days-- you eat 500 calories—or about 25% of normal caloric intake. You’d think that a dieter would go crazy eating on Feast Days, right?  Not so. Surprisingly, on Feast Days the average dieter eats only 110% of what he’d usually eat.  So over one week, that means he’s taken in about one third less than usual, with no restriction lasting more than a day, and no need to weigh foods or mix and match food groups! Plus, it’s clear from Dr. Varady’s extensive studies with real dieters that there are many unexpected health benefits to alternate day dieting, as it lowers several risk factors for heart disease, such as LDL cholesterol and triglycerides.  Steady weight loss with a sensible maintenance program, delicious recipes, a healthier body and a minimal sense of deprivation.  What diet could be more appealing?
